ABSTRACT
Standing as the third entry in Mexican-American auteur Robert Rodriguez's El Mariachi trilogy, Once Upon a Time in Mexico revisits characters explored in El Mariachi and Desperado, following psychotic CIA agent Sands as he works with Mexican officials to undermine a plan spearheaded by a rogue general to assassinate the fragile republic's president. Needing an experienced marksman to assist in eliminating his enemies, Sands turns to infamous musician-cum-hitman El Mariachi, drawing him into a grand final showdown against his time-worn foes as part of an espionage escapade spanning the globe.
